Sex hormone-binding globulin (SHBG)
HormonesAlso known as: sex steroid binding globulin, SSBG, androgen binding globulin
A glycoprotein that regulates hormone bioavailability by binding to sex hormones in circulation.
SHBG levels influence the amount of active hormones available to tissues and can reflect metabolic and endocrine health.
Why this matters
SHBG levels reveal how much active sex hormone is available and can indicate hormonal imbalances. Low SHBG may be linked to insulin resistance, obesity, or metabolic issues, while high SHBG can reduce the availability of sex hormones, affecting reproductive and metabolic health. Maintaining a healthy weight, balanced diet, and regular exercise can help support normal SHBG levels and overall hormone balance.
How this connects to other biomarkers
- Low SHBG with elevated HOMA-Index, Fasting Insulin, and central obesity is a hallmark of insulin resistance and increases biologically active androgen (high Free Androgen Index (FAI)) — common in PCOS (polycystic ovary syndrome).
- High SHBG can lower active testosterone despite normal Testosteron, total, contributing to symptoms of low testosterone (use Testosteron, free to clarify).
- Elevated SHBG can be seen in overactive thyroid (suppressed TSH), liver disease, and oral estrogen therapy.
How often should I test Sex hormone-binding globulin (SHBG)?
Most adults benefit from checking SHBG once a year alongside testosterone or estradiol. After a meaningful change in body composition or metabolic health, retest at 8 to 12 weeks.
At baseline / for screening: Once every 12 months from age 30 as part of a hormone panel.
When monitoring an intervention or change: Retest 8 to 12 weeks after a sustained metabolic or body composition change. Low SHBG is a sensitive early marker of insulin resistance and shifts with metabolic improvement. After starting or adjusting hormone therapy (testosterone, estrogen, thyroid), retest at 6 to 12 weeks. High SHBG can reflect hyperthyroidism, liver disease, or estrogen therapy.
Note: SHBG rises with thyroid hormone, oral estrogen, and certain seizure medications, and falls with insulin resistance and androgens. After meaningful changes in any of these, wait 8 to 12 weeks before reading the next value as a stable baseline.
